Can emancipated minors have roomates

There would be no reason why they can't. They are considered an adult for purposes of the law. As long as nothing illegal is going on, they can be with anyone they wish.

What are emancipated minors?

Emancipated minors are minors who have been legally released from the control of their parents.


Does Massachusetts have an emancipation statute that allows minors to become emancipated?

No, Massachusetts does not have a specific emancipation statute that allows minors to become legally emancipated. Minors in Massachusetts are considered legally emancipated when they turn 18, as this is the age of majority in the state.


Does Georgia give contractual capacity to emancipated minors?

Yes, Georgia gives contractual capacity to emancipated minors. Once a minor is legally emancipated, they are treated as an adult except in ways which would otherwise be prohibited by law, such as consumption of alcohol.

At age 17 if you are emancipated through marriage in Wisconsin are you able to rent an apartment?

Yes, however, that does not mean landlords are required to rent to you. If their policy is not to rent to minors (even emancipated minors) there's nothing illegal about that.
